What is a Casino Aggregator?
A casino aggregator is a B2B (business-to-business) platform that acts as a bridge between online casino operators and game software service providers. Instead of an operator working out different agreements, technical integrations, and monetary settlements with dozens-- or perhaps hundreds-- of individual game studios, the aggregator offers a single, unified solution.
Through one API (Application Programming Interface) combination, an operator gains immediate access to a large portfolio of video games, consisting of online slots, live dealer tables, virtual sports, and crash games.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Are casino aggregators game developers?
No. Casino aggregators typically do not create their own video games. Rather, they certify games from third-party software studios and package them together into a single circulation platform.
2. How do casino aggregators earn money?
Aggregators usually run on a Revenue Share (RevShare) model, taking a small percentage of the Gross Gaming Revenue (GGR) generated by the video games played through their platform. Some might also charge preliminary setup charges or month-to-month platform maintenance costs.
3. Can a casino operator add their own exclusive video games through an aggregator?
Many innovative aggregators provide "remote game server" (RGS) integration or customized aggregation services, enabling operators to flawlessly blend third-party games with their own special internal titles.
4. Do aggregators aid with regulative compliance?
While the supreme legal responsibility lies with the casino operator holding the gaming license, aggregators guarantee that all dispersed material adhere to industry standards and regulatory requirements in targeted jurisdictions.
